No decision on charges
No decision has been made on whether the parents of an unattended five-week-old South Auckland boy who died this week will be charged. The parents were at a neighbour’s house when the baby died suddenly in Manurewa on Tuesday. Because of the unusual circumstances, the case has received additional police scrutiny. Child, Youth and Family has been called in, and the police’s Child Protection Team is conferring with coronial services. The parents were devastated, police said.
